Quote:
Originally Posted by aditya_911 View Post
Will the insurance pay for the damages as the car was involved in illegal racing?
No, policies explicitly exclude racing. Search policy wordings for "pacemaking".

If a car is to used for any kind of racing, additional cover has to be bought.
